The waves in packets of visible light are tiny ripples less than a millionth of a meter long. pop\u0027s teas genshinWebon the Sun’s interior (from the core to the photosphere), recent developments in helioseismology and the Sun’s rotation, ideas related to magnetic dynamos and buoyancy, and recent results involving solar neutrinos. 6.1 Interior structure of the Sun The structure of the Sun may be divided into the solar atmosphere, i.e. that part pop\u0027s sweet shop lenexaWeb10 okt. 2012 · It reaches from the surface visible at the center of the solar disk to about 250 miles (400 km) above that. The temperature in the photosphere varies between about 6500 K at the bottom and 4000 K at the top (11,000 and 6700 degrees F, 6200 and 3700 degrees C). Most of the photosphere is covered by granulation. pop\u0027s southern style bbq morehead
